  • Responsibilities:

  • Appropriately assess, plan, implement and evaluate services for patient care
  • Perform all aspects of clinical preventative hygiene services including scaling, root planning, polishing, topical fluoride, pit and fissure sealants and whitening to patients
  • Serve as an oral health educator by introducing new preventative techniques and counselling
  • Establish and retain patient loyalty by delivering a tailored experience based on the patients' expectations, while consistently maintaining ethical and professional behaviour.
  • About You:

  • Successful completion of a Dental Hygiene Diploma or Hygiene Degree program
  • Registered as a Dental Hygienists and in good standing with provincial licensing requirements
  • Valid CPR certification
